COLUMBUS, OH, January 31, 2024 - Planet TV Studios, a prominent producer of ground-breaking television series, proudly announces its current documentary series, "New Frontiers," regarding the groundbreaking triumphs of Andelyn Biosciences. This particular documentary will examine the innovative strides created by Andelyn Biosciences, a major gene therapy Contract Development and Manufacturing Organization (CDMO), in the compelling landscape of biotechnology. "New Frontiers" is a compelling series carefully engineered to delve into unique firms that are at the top of molding the foreseeable future of healthcare all over the world. The documentary episodes will likely be airing early 2024 on national television, Bloomberg TV, and available on on-demand via various streaming platforms, including Amazon, Google Play, Roku, and more.

Planet TV Studios is grateful to have Gina Grad back again as their host. Gina is an experienced author, podcast host, and radio personality based in Los Angeles, California. She formerly served as the co-host and news anchor of the Adam Carolla Show, a podcast that held the Guinness World Record for the most downloaded episodes. Gina has additionally anchored on KFI 640 AM and hosted mornings on 100.3 FM. Aside from her broadcasting career, she is the author of "My Extra Mom," a children's book purposely designed to help kids and stepparents in moving through the obstacles of blended families.

Inside the challenging world of biotechnology, Andelyn Biosciences has arrived as a forerunner, progressing state-of-the-art therapies and adding significantly to the biopharmaceutical industry. Founded in 2020, the business, headquartered in Columbus, Ohio, opened out of Nationwide Children's Hospital's Abigail Wexner Research Institute together with a goal to speeding up the development and manufacturing of innovative therapies to bring more treatments to more patients.

Biological Delivery Systems

Viruses have evolved to precisely transport genetic material into recipient cells, establishing them as a viable method for genetic modification. Common biological delivery agents consist of:

Adenoviral vectors – Able to penetrate both dividing and static cells but often trigger host defenses.

Adeno-Associated Viruses (AAVs) – Highly regarded due to their lower immunogenicity and potential to ensure extended DNA transcription.

Retroviruses and Lentiviruses – Incorporate into the recipient's DNA, providing stable gene expression, with lentiviral vectors being particularly beneficial for targeting non-dividing cells.

Non-Viral Vectors

Alternative gene transport techniques present a less immunogenic choice, diminishing adverse immunogenic effects. These include:

Lipid-based carriers and nano-delivery systems – Coating genetic sequences for efficient internalization.

Electropulse Gene Transfer – Using electrical pulses to open transient channels in biological enclosures, allowing genetic material to enter.

Intramuscular Gene Delivery – Administering DNA sequences straight into target tissues.

Treatment of Genetic Disorders

Many genetic disorders result from single-gene mutations, rendering them suitable targets for genetic correction. Several breakthroughs comprise:

Cystic Fibrosis – Efforts to introduce functional CFTR genes are showing promising results.

Clotting Factor Deficiency – Genetic modification research seek to reestablish the biosynthesis of coagulation proteins.

Muscular Dystrophy – CRISPR-mediated gene editing delivers promise for DMD-affected individuals.

Hemoglobinopathies and Erythrocyte Disorders – DNA correction techniques aim to rectify hemoglobin defects.

Cancer Gene Therapy

Gene therapy plays a vital role in tumor management, either by engineering lymphocytes to target malignant cells or by reprogramming malignant cells to suppress proliferation. Some of the most promising cancer gene therapies include:

Chimeric Antigen Receptor T-Cell Engineering – Reprogrammed immune cells attacking tumor markers.

Oncolytic Viruses – Bioengineered viral entities that specifically target and destroy tumor cells.

Reactivation of Oncogene Inhibitors – Reviving the activity of genes like TP53 to regulate cell growth.


Curing of Viral Ailments

Genetic modification presents potential resolutions for ongoing conditions notably Human Immunodeficiency Virus. Prototype modalities include:

CRISPR-assisted HIV Therapy – Directing towards and eliminating HIV-infected cells.

Genetic Engineering of Immunocytes – Transforming Helper cells resistant to pathogen infiltration.

The Scientific Basis of Gene and Cell Therapy

Cellular Treatments: The Power of Live Cell Applications

Tissue restoration techniques capitalizes on the healing capacity of biological structures to manage disorders. Leading cases illustrate:

Hematopoietic Stem Cell Transplants (HSCT):
Used to address malignancies and blood-related diseases by infusing healthy stem cells via matched cellular replacements.

CAR-T Cell Therapy: A groundbreaking cancer treatment in which a person’s white blood cells are reprogrammed to better recognize and neutralize malignant cells.

Mesenchymal Stem Cell Therapy: Examined for its prospective benefits in addressing autoimmune diseases, skeletal trauma, and neurological diseases.

Genetic Engineering Solutions: Transforming the Molecular Structure

Gene therapy functions through repairing the fundamental issue of DNA-related illnesses:

In Vivo Gene Therapy: Introduces genetic instructions straight into the biological structure, like the FDA-approved Spark Therapeutics’ Luxturna for correcting inherited blindness.

Ex Vivo Gene Therapy: Consists of genetically altering a biological samples outside the system and then reinfusing them, as demonstrated by some emerging solutions for hereditary blood ailments and compromised immunity.

The advent of gene-editing CRISPR has significantly advanced gene therapy developments, enabling targeted alterations at the genetic scale.

Revolutionary Impacts in Biomedicine

Cell and gene therapies are reinventing therapeutic strategies in various specialties:

Cancer Treatment

The approval of chimeric antigen this contact form receptor therapies like Novartis’ Kymriah and Yescarta has changed the malignancy-fighting methods, notably in patients with refractory hematologic diseases who have no viable remaining treatments.

Hereditary Conditions

Medical issues including SMA together with SCD, that in the past presented minimal therapeutic choices, at present possess cutting-edge gene therapy solutions for example Zolgensma in addition to Casgevy.
